Our story begins with a dream — to create a wine in the heart of Serbia that the world will celebrate.
Welcome to “Wine and Brandy”, a family business that started an ambitious wine story in the village of Misača, not far from Aranđelovac, where the fertile land of Šumadija embraces the mild climate and the old winemaking spirit.
This year we planted our first vineyard on slopes reminiscent of the centuries, believing that true wine does not start in the glass, but in the soil. “Casa Dragaš” will be the home of our wines. We are starting this journey with passion, knowledge, and the highest quality standards.
But what sets us apart is not just the soil, the climate, or our commitment.
We are a family that founded the company “Wine and Brandy” with a simple but ambitious idea: To create a wine in Serbia that can compete with the most prestigious European and global brands.
To achieve this, we have not looked for shortcuts. We hired the biggest name in Italian and world oenology, the man who signs some of the most famous wines in the world — Riccardo Cotarella
When we started this story, we knew we wanted to bring more than just another wine to the market. We wanted to create a wine that carried the history of our land but with the stamp of superior knowledge, experience, and skill.

From the very beginning, we wanted every step in our vineyard to be guided by Riccardo Cotarella’s knowledge and experience.
Therefore, before the first planting, at his initiative, we spent more than a year thoroughly analyzing the soil of our plot — its structure, its minerality, its ability to retain and release moisture — as well as the specific microclimatic conditions that Misača offers. Only when we looked at all the results together did Cotarella make a clear recommendation as to which varieties should be grown here. We planted Chardonnay, Sauvignon, Semillon, and Petit Manseng, white varieties that he is sure will develop exceptional aromatic complexity, pronounced freshness, and fine minerality on this soil, qualities that characterize top white wines.
For the red wines, he suggested Merlot and Cabernet Franc because here, under the conditions of our soil and climate, they can achieve the perfect balance between power, elegance, and long aging potential.
We believe in his vision and know that thanks to it we will have wines that are the best recommendation not only for “Casa Dragaš” but also for the whole of Serbia and the region.

The man who has decided to write a new wine history of Serbia with us
Riccardo Cotarella is not only a renowned Italian oenologist. He is the president of the Italian Oenologists’ Association (Assoenologi) and the president of the International Union of Oenologists (UIOE).
His name is associated with some of the most famous wines in Italy, Europe, and the world. His signature on the label is a guarantee of top quality.
But Riccardo Cotarella is not just an oenologist. He is an architect of taste, a man whose philosophy shapes labels that become legends. Today, he sets the standards by which top wines are measured.
Above all, he is a tireless explorer, someone who searches for places where he can leave a mark that extends beyond the label.
Why did he decide to work with us?
During his visits to Serbia, Cotarella was impressed by the microclimate in Misača, the nature of the terrain, and the passion we conveyed to him.

His experience and knowledge are now woven into every row of vines in Misača. Together we plan every phase — from the selection of clones and rootstocks to future vinification and aging.
For us, this was the beginning of something more than just a partnership — it’s a shared mission to change the way the world sees Serbian wines.

Riccardo Cotarella and Luka Dragaš — a young winemaker growing up under the personal mentorship of the world's greatest oenologist.
More than a consultant — part of our family
For us at “Wine and Brandy,” at “Casa Dragaš,” Cotarella is not just a top oenologist. He has become part of our family, a mentor and companion on this journey that has only just begun. From day one, Riccardo has approached this project as if it were his own.
He is not the type of consultant who just sends recommendations by email or comes by once a year for a check-up. He comes in person and talks to us about every step, about every substrate, every clone of the vine, about the type of pruning, and about how the future wine will “breathe” in the barrel.
During these visits to Serbia, he became a friend of our family, a part of our shared dream. He shares the joy with us when we see the first green shoots sprouting, but he also cautiously warns us when we should stop and think.
His passion for this project is genuine and deep. That is why we know that what we are doing together, we are doing in a way that deserves to go down in the wine history of Serbia.
